#769bb8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#769bb8 is composed of 46.3% red, 60.8%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.9% cyan, 15.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 206.4 degrees, a saturation of 31.7% and a lightness of 59.2%. #769bb8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ecffff with #003771.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#769bb8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030405 is the darkest color, while #f7f9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#769bb8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969798 is the less saturated color, while #36a3f8 is the most saturated one.
